    Just a counterpoint on the LC pads. I have never had a separation issue with the LC pads even when spinning a fully wet 6.5 pad at 6 on a 3.5 plate to get the water out after cleaning. I really like the 4" pads and am waiting for LC to come out with them in the new style to get more oranges. As I can only do a full detail on a single car in a day I have also never had an issue with the two sided bit and I can usually put a circle inside a circle fairly easily so I have never had much of an centering issue either. You can always get the plate centered on the pad once and trace the plate on the velcro with a Sharpie pen.
    You might want to learn to use the pads you have and use the $ on some serious carnuba (Souveran) to see how close you can get to killers shine

    In fact I just thought of one right now. How does the Edge pad...how do I put this?
    Spin properly? I mean without a backing plate...does it still move the way it should? In a random orbital fashion?
    It has an adaptor you use in palce of the backing plate, here some vids from edge on how it works Dedication to Detail - Edge 2000 System Video - The Edge Buffing Pads and Polishing Pads
